This page documents how Dabe-powered HVAC estimate and booking workflows collect consumer consent before sending text messages.

A consumer may enter their phone number in a Dabe-powered estimate, booking, contact, or lead response workflow hosted on a Dabe website, embedded on an HVAC company's website, or linked from an HVAC company's digital campaign.
The opt-in is collected at the point where the consumer submits their contact information for an estimate, appointment request, service follow-up, or related HVAC inquiry.
The consumer is shown SMS disclosure language near the phone number field and submit action. Consent is not assumed from merely visiting a page.
By submitting this form, I agree to receive text messages from the HVAC company handling my request, including appointment, estimate, service, and follow-up messages. Message and data rates may apply. Message frequency varies. Reply STOP to opt out and HELP for help. Consent is not a condition of purchase.
Consumers can opt out of SMS messages at any time by replying STOP. Consumers can request assistance by replying HELP.
After an opt-out request is processed, the consumer should not receive further non-required SMS messages for that messaging program unless they opt in again.
Phone numbers collected through Dabe-powered workflows are used to route and respond to the consumer's request. Dabe does not sell consumer phone numbers or share SMS opt-in consent with third parties for unrelated marketing.
